    Never ever shop at Bên Thanh market . The vendors there are very aggressive and they always tell you a very high price to begin with so you have to haggle very hard to get a good price . You rather go to Saigon Square . All the prices in that mall are set and reasonable , so you don't have to bargain . The rent in Bên Thanh market is also higher than in Saigon square , because it's a very touristy spot so everything there is more expensive
